Pleasant Gap CDP, Pennsylvania: commercial real estate data.

Pleasant Gap CDP is a Census CDP of 3,208 people across 1.60 square miles of land, in Centre County. Median household income is $69,536, 73.8 percent of occupied homes are owned, and the SBA record carries 1 7(a) approvals to borrowers here worth $2.5 m.

How many people live in Pleasant Gap, Pennsylvania?

3,208, in 1,263 households. Pleasant Gap CDP covers 1.60 square miles of land, which is 2,011 people per square mile. Source: US Census Bureau, American Community Survey 5-Year Estimates, place level, 2020-2024 5-year.

What county is Pleasant Gap in?

Centre County, which holds 100.0 percent of the place by area. Source: US Census Bureau, cartographic boundary file, places, 2024 vintage.

What is the median household income in Pleasant Gap?

$69,536. The median owner-occupied home is valued at $240,200. Median gross rent is $1,210 per month. Source: US Census Bureau, American Community Survey 5-Year Estimates, place level, 2020-2024 5-year.
